  1. I was watching Paladium Channel today and they had some chick doing an Acoustic Set in a very nice setting. I began to wonder as I always do, and came up with this question. Do you think its time for RUSH to come up with a similar Acoustic Set in a similar setting for TV and then take it on the road and if so what songs should they include? Even though I like them as they usually play (Electrically plugged in and at top speed), I think it would be interesting to catch them in a more relaxed setting and then take part of it on tour. I think songs like: The Wreckers, Working them Angels, Half the World, Resist, Armor and Swords, Hope, Halo Effect, The Garden, Fly By Night, Lakeside Park, BU2B2, Tears, The Discovery, Different Strings, Madrigal, Losing It, Presto, The Pass, Nobody's Hero, A Farewell to Kings, The Trees, Red Barchetta, and Closer to the Heart would work nicely in that type of Setting.
